O’s, Nats battle over Harrisburg – The Wash. Times
I have covered the battle for Harrisburg between the Nats and Peter Angelo$ previously. When we lasted checked in, Baltimore’s AAA team was expected to move to Allentown, but it now sounds like Angelo$ is working with Harrisburg to put AAA baseball in Pennsylvania’s capital. Holding up the deal are the Nationals, who are currently aligned with the AA Senators.
Harrisburg, Ottawa’s owner (Baltimore’s AAA team) and Angelo$ are frusturated by the situation. Angelo$ has even tried to get MLB to intervene, but to their credit, they have stayed away. Allentown is still expected to get the AAA franchise, though probably not as an Orioles affiliate.
I propose a solution to this problem — Angelo$ can have Harrisburg for AAA if the Nats can have their TV rights back. Otherwise, I think the Nats should keep their AA team in Harrisburg.
